Detailed City Comparison

CityAverageTake-Home
1SydneyNSW$79,200$63,068
2CanberraACT$77,760$62,089
3MelbourneVIC$75,600$60,620
4DarwinNT$75,600$60,620
5PerthWA$73,440$59,152
6BrisbaneQLD$68,400$55,724
7Gold CoastQLD$66,240$54,256
8AdelaideSA$64,800$53,276
9WollongongNSW$63,360$52,297
10NewcastleNSW$63,360$52,297
11GeelongVIC$62,640$51,808
12HobartTAS$61,200$50,828

About Truck Driver Salaries in Australia

The average Truck Driver salary in Australia is $69,300 per year, or approximately $35 per hour. Salaries range from $46,750 for entry-level positions to $110,000 for senior roles with extensive experience.

Sydney offers the highest average Truck Driver salary at $79,200, while Hobart has the lowest at $61,200.

After tax, a Truck Driver earning the average salary takes home $56,336 per year, or $4,695 per month.
